Drunk at Cafe Grey Upper House Hong Kong and served blind - Wine of the night, paired with the '64. Quite a rarity and most definitely worth the trouble to find well stored bottles which this definitely was. Pale orange in the glass and mistaken for the older of the two wines. As you would expect the fruit is delicate but not fading, just enough acid to allow this to continue to age more than gracefully.

A very cool wine, and a pleasure to drink. Opened and slow ox'd on the counter for 5 hours, then decanted an hour before drinking. Initial nose on opening was very tired but after about 2 hours of slow ox it started to pick up some fruit. By time we sat to dinner it was bursting with prunes, smokey meat, and balsamic. Color was incredibly youthful. I can't see this continuing to improve, so if you happen to be lucky enough to own a bottle, pop it and enjoy! But give it plenty of air first!

10/4/2019 - Tony Ling Likes this wine: 93 Points
4 hours upon opening into Zalto Universal glass (“Leaf” day): Pale ruby with fine deposits.
Less structured and more advanced.
Great wine indeed. Sadly it was paired with the 1970 San Lorenzo.
93 points.

10/19/2018 - kenv Likes this wine: 97 Points
FWG Lunch with Gaia Gaja (Ai Fiori Restaurant in the Langham Place Hotel, NYC): [Double-decanted at 10am.] A notable step up from the terrific base Barbaresco. Heavenly nose of smoke and cherries. Complex, long, amazing. Complex and ethereal. Wow!
